What homeowners pay per kilowatt-hour varies dramatically by location. States with hydroelectric power (Idaho, Washington) enjoy the lowest rates, while island states like Hawaii pay a premium due to fuel imports. These power stations can cost between $500 - $2000 or more, depending on the capacity, battery type, and features. They are ideal for long - term camping, RV living, or as a backup power source for a small home during a power outage.
